Deadra L. Jefferson is Circuit Judge for the Ninth Judicial Circuit in Charleston. She began her career as law clerk to the Honorable Richard E. Fields. She then joined the law firm of McFarland and Jenkins, until elected by the SC General Assembly in 1996 to serve as Resident Family Court Judge for the Ninth Judicial Circuit. Jefferson serves on the Board of Trustees of Converse College, the Board of the Life Center Cathedral of Charleston, and the Advisory Board of the Charleston School of Law. She is a member of the Charleston Chapter of The Links, Inc., and Church Director of Young Women of Christian Excellence. Jefferson received her BA in politics and English from Converse College, and her JD from the University of South Carolina School of Law. She is a Fellow of the fourth class of the Liberty Fellowship Program and a member of the Aspen Global Leadership Network.
